Decor intentions meet practical constraints at the 14-foot specification. Rooms wide enough to require extended coverage often have decor ambitions matching their dimensions — substantial beams, pronounced timber character, architectural presence proportional to room scale. The 14ft extended specification serves both the practical coverage requirement and the decor ambition, enabling timber aesthetics that match the generous proportions of wide residential and light commercial spaces.
The decor opportunity lies in the extended coverage potential. Single-piece beams running wall-to-wall across 14-foot rooms create uninterrupted timber lines. Parallel systems of 14-foot beams establish strong ceiling rhythm. Coffered configurations using 14-foot primary beams with shorter perpendicular elements create sophisticated ceiling compositions. The extended length enables decor ambitions that shorter beams with splices cannot achieve.

Cost investment
14-foot decor beam investment:
Material cost — $70-130 per linear foot for standard finishes
Premium texture — add $30-60 per linear foot for high-fidelity treatments
Installation cost — $100-200 per beam for professional installation
Project examples:
- Single statement beam: $1,200-2,800 complete
- 4-beam parallel system: $4,500-11,000 complete
- Layered coffered treatment: $8,000-20,000 complete
Investment reflects extended length with substantial decor impact.
